The possibility of basic parameters of blood kinin system correction in patients with myocardial infarction complicated by cardiogenic shock
Among 80 patients with myocardial infarction (MI) complicated by cardiogenic shock a blood kallikrein-kinin system (KKS) parameters have been estimated. It was determined that KKS activity increased threefold in these patients. Contrical has been administrated on the background of antishock therapy for the purpose of activity dropping as the main inhibitor of KKS. It was detected that KKS activity was depressed and clinical condition of patients in the main group was improved after contrical therapy. It was observed improvement on ECG, intracardiac haemodynamics indices were made better according to echocardiogram and lethality from cardiogenic shock is reduced.
Keywords: myocardial infarction, cardiogenic shock, kallikrein-kinin blood system.
